Purchased to repair the heater/AC on my 2004 Ford Explorer. Dealer wanted $1500 to repair the "clicking sound" when the temperature control was adjusted. This is a common problem with Ford Explorers. Dealer claimed the repair takes over 8 hours and is "major surgery" and that the whole dash would have to be removed. Nonsense!
I ordered the product online, drove to my local Advance Auto Parts location, picked up my order, and did all of the work necessary to complete the repair in less than 4 hours total.
The repair is not simple, but if you pay attention when you are removing the console and taking apart the dash to access the Blend Door Actuator it is easy to get everything back together again and working properly. The actual process of swapping the Actuator is quick and easy, it's getting access to the location of the Actuator that is time consuming. There are many websites with step-by-step instructions and pictures of how to do this repair yourself. A few basic, common tools like 7mm & 8mm sockets are required but no fancy mechanics tools are needed. If you can change a spark plug, you can install this product.

This was installed on a 2004 Explorer with non-climate control a/c and heat. For example, you have knobs to turn instead of a set temperature on the dash. If you have automatic a/c and heat then you want Part No. 604-207. These are the main (dash vents), not the rear auxiliary unit.
I popped this control unit open before I bought it to see if there is a quality difference. It had larger gears and even one extra gear to reduce stress. This is a MUCH better design than the original OEM part. The OEM part stripped out one small gear and rendered it useless.
It's been 1 year since I installed it and it's still working just fine. Hope this review clears up any confusion when buying on-line.
